Aggiungi al carrelloPaperback. Condizione: New. Print on Demand. This book traces the fascinating story of Abraham Lincoln's composition of the Gettysburg Address. The author painstakingly reconstructs the events leading up to Lincoln's creation of this timeless masterpiece, providing insights into the rich historical context in which it was written. The book delves into the profound themes embedded within the speech, exploring Lincoln's unwavering belief in the principles of democracy, equality, and the preservation of the Union. It sheds light on the struggles faced by the nation during the Civil War and examines how Lincoln's words galvanized a divided country. Through meticulous analysis, the author reveals the evolution of the Address from its humble beginnings as a series of notes to its final form as a powerful oration. The book highlights the various drafts, revisions, and copies that played a role in shaping the Address, adding to our understanding of its significance. Ultimately, this book offers a fresh perspective on one of the most iconic speeches in American history, demonstrating the enduring power of Lincoln's words and their continuing relevance in shaping our understanding of freedom, democracy, and the human spirit.
